## Authentication

The Ledgerline retry worker requires an idempotency key on every payment retry; keys are derived from the original charge ID plus attempt number, so duplicate submissions are safely rejected. When manually replaying a failed charge during an incident, always reuse the original key — never mint a new one. Manual replays go through `POST /v1/charges/replay`, which requires bearer authentication. Authenticate with the on-call token below:

session JWT of yaguf-tahop = eyJhbGciOiJIUzI1NiIsInR5cCI6IkpXVCJ9.eyJzdWIiOiIIvtUmFqQ_4In0.rjsW2NuF59R8

## Service Account: reminder-runner

Owner: Platform team at Bristlecone Health Systems.

Purpose: nightly job that sends appointment reminders for the Larkfield Clinic scheduler. Runs at 02:00 local, retries twice, then pages on-call.

Scope: read-only on appointments, send-only on the Chirp notification service. No patient record access.

Rotation: quarterly. If reminders stop, check job logs first, then credential validity. The key currently in use is shown below.

app token of faduf-fahap = qvz11-oVDfodQjTcO

## Incremental Rebuilds — Quillhaven Static Site

On-call note: the Quillhaven marketing site rebuilds incrementally via the Fernsby pipeline. Content edits trigger a partial rebuild of only affected pages, usually under ninety seconds. If a rebuild stalls, check the dependency graph cache first — a corrupt graph forces a full rebuild, which takes forty minutes. Clearing the graph cache is safe. Promoting the rebuilt bundle to production requires unlocking the deploy vault, and the recovery passphrase for that vault sits on the line below.

strongbox words: druvan-lamys-eliius-jorax-istox-soreth-ulays-gilix-ralix-oliiel-norwyn-casvan-praius

# Environment Variables — Perchline Kiosk Watchdog

The Perchline kiosk app runs a watchdog that restarts the UI if the heartbeat stalls for 30 seconds. Tune the interval with PERCHLINE_WATCHDOG_INTERVAL in the kiosk env file. The watchdog reports restarts to the fleet dashboard, which requires an authentication credential on the line that follows.

vault entry, fadup-tagag: RELAY_SECRET8=2fd92179